Updating or canceling a zonal shift
The steps in this section explain how to update a zonal shift that you initiate, or cancel a zonal shift, on the Amazon Route 53 Application Recovery Controller console. To work with zonal shift programmatically, see the Zonal Shift API Reference Guide.
You can update a zonal shift to set a new expiration, or edit or replace the comment for the zonal shift. You can cancel a zonal shift any time before it expires.
You can cancel zonal shifts that you initiate, or zonal shifts that AWS starts for a resource for a practice run for zonal autoshift.
To update a zonal shift
-
Open the Route 53 ARC console at https://console.aws.amazon.com/route53recovery/home#/dashboard
. -
Under Multi-AZ, choose Zonal shift.
-
Select a zonal shift that you want to update, and then choose Update zonal shift.
-
For Set zonal shift expiration, optionally select or enter an expiration.
-
For Comment, optionally edit the existing comment or enter a new comment.
Choose Update.
To cancel a zonal shift
-
Open the Route 53 ARC console at https://console.aws.amazon.com/route53recovery/home#/dashboard
. -
Under Multi-AZ, choose Zonal shift.
-
Select a zonal shift that you want to cancel, and then choose Cancel zonal shift.
On the confirmation modal dialog, choose Confirm.
